Transaction 57adbdc16b51238b68a7873cc224d8d342ea0b57fe0fb96bf374e40584dd7216
1 Input
2 Outputs
- 57adbdc16b51238b68a7873cc224d8d342ea0b57fe0fb96bf374e40584dd7216:0
- 57adbdc16b51238b68a7873cc224d8d342ea0b57fe0fb96bf374e40584dd7216:1
value 106528
address 38C9g42Y8vP9qioYU4WsBTjcZS1f52Zfbk
value 611779
address 1A5vEnheMhx8B4D5jtoMKXsv3oEqMsWDZ